Update after code review comments

- Make the pipeline step definitions text consistent with rest of the models
  - Fixes #66
This commit is contained in:
Giri Dandu 2015-03-04 11:13:38 -05:00
parent cf88e830f6
commit 0921cd915c
3 changed files with 249 additions and 246 deletions

File diff suppressed because it is too large Load Diff

View File

@ -5,7 +5,7 @@ Feature: Pipeline READ APIs
Scenario: Fetching all pipelines
Given a pipeline configuration name "devtoprod":
Given a pipeline configuration named "devtoprod":
"""
description: "Development to production pipeline"
environments:
@ -51,7 +51,7 @@ Feature: Pipeline READ APIs
Scenario: Fetching an pipeline by name that exists
Given a pipeline configuration name "devtoprod":
Given a pipeline configuration named "devtoprod":
"""
description: "Development to production pipeline"
environments:

View File

@ -4,7 +4,7 @@ import deploydb.ModelLoader
import deploydb.models.pipeline.Pipeline
import deploydb.registry.ModelRegistry
Given(~/^a pipeline configuration name "(.*?)":$/) { String ident, String configBody ->
Given(~/^a pipeline configuration named "(.*?)":$/) { String ident, String configBody ->
withPipelineRegistry { ModelRegistry<Pipeline> pipelineRegistry ->
ModelLoader<Pipeline> pipelineLoader = new ModelLoader<Pipeline>(Pipeline.class)
Pipeline pipeline = pipelineLoader.loadFromString(configBody)